I am an Assistant Professor of Sociology at Holy Cross in Worcester, MA (USA). I teach in the areas of globalization, culture, citizenship, mobilities, technology and tourism. I completed my PhD at Lancaster University (UK) in 2004, followed by an ESRC postdoc in the Centre for Mobilities Research at Lancaster.

I am also a co-editor of the journal Hospitality & Society. For information about submitting an article, please visit our website: http://www.intellectbooks.co.uk/journals/view-journal,id=194/view,page=2/

My latest research project, 'Travel Connections: Tourism, Technology and Togetherness in a Mobile World' (Routledge 2012), investigates the social implications of the emerging trend of interactive travel.

I am currently working on the moral economies of tourism and hospitality and questions of mobile citizenship.
